Comprehensive Definitions & Senses

2 senses
As noun
  1. 1

    The process of allocating available resources to various tasks or projects.

    "Effective resource assignment is crucial for the success of any project."
  2. 2

    A specific instance of allocating resources for a particular purpose.

    "The resource assignment for the new marketing campaign was completed last week."

Linguistic Origin & Historical Etymology

The term 'resource' originates from the Old French 'resourse', meaning 'to rise again', which evolved through Middle English. 'Assignment' comes from the Latin 'assignare', meaning 'to designate', reflecting the act of allocating resources in various contexts.
